Johnny Ralph Tillman, 69, of Columbia, died Monday, October 27, 2014. Born in Sanford, NC on November 26, 1944, he was a son of the late Ralph P. Tillman and Mary Magadeline Tillman Brewer. A member of St. James United Methodist Church, Johnny worked with PYA and Company for a number of years, before going into business for himself and opening Country Gardens on Two Notch Road. He also owned Palmetto Institutional Foods Distributors, and eventually owned and operated A Florist and More and Forget-Me-Not Florist until his passing.
